In the vast ocean of Kabbalistic literature, few texts are as revered, cryptic, and sought-after as (שרשי השמות), often translated as "The Roots of the Names." For serious students of Jewish mysticism, this work represents a master key to understanding the mechanics of Creation, the power of prayer, and the Divine emanations known as the Sefirot .
